Just got back from a test drive with the wife, so I'll give a quick synopsis:

+ Power was actually surprisingly good with nice pull off the line. You won't mistake it for an M3, but it's certainly good enough. Exhaust note was also nice without much of the rattle you here in most of the recent models.

+ Interior is spacious and the materials are very nice. I really liked the cognac color in this one.

- The size / weight increase was immediately noticeable to me. I wouldn't say that it's an all out boat, but it definitely impacts the handling and enjoyment.

- I parked my M3cs next to it, and the size difference was noticeable, which is almost mind-boggling for a 3 series.

- That grill... it has already been talked about ad-nauseum on the forum, so I won't get in to it but man, what a miss by BMW there.

Overall, I see a lot of potential here but BMW has to find a way to shave some weight and fix that grill before it is a serious contender.
